AI Summary
-
Increases the minimum signature requirement for presidential nominee nominating petitions from 1,000 to 2,500 registered voters affiliated with the party
-
Requires at least 250 signatures from each congressional district, replacing the previous requirement of signatures from each district without a specific minimum per district
-
Expands voter information requirements on nominating petitions from just name and residence address to all information required by R.S. 18:3
-
Prohibits voters from withdrawing their nomination once they have signed a nominating petition
-
Retains the alternative qualifying option of paying a $1,000 fee instead of gathering petition signatures
Legislative Description
Provides for the nominating petition for presidential candidates
